Introduction of 45ft Containers
A 45ft container is generally used for sea freight, providing ample space for transporting a multitude of goods over long ranges. These containers are designed to fulfill international shipping requirements and are developed to withstand varied environmental conditions.

What is the weight limit for a 45ft container?
The maximum payload for a standard 45ft container is normally around 30,000 pounds (13,600 kg). It's important to consult the specific container supplier as limitations can differ.
2. Can a 45ft container be used for shipping dangerous materials?
Yes, specialized 45ft containers equipped for dangerous materials can be used. These will have particular compliance and safety features.
3. How much can a 45ft container hold in terms of volume?
A standard 45ft container has a volume capability of around 3,040 cubic feet (86.2 cubic meters).
4. Are 45ft containers appropriate for worldwide shipping?
Yes, they adhere to global ISO requirements and are well-suited for sea freight.
